RSI 14
Momentum gauge, 0–100. A low reading describes losses dominating recent gains; it does not predict a reversal. Recomputed at the what-if price from the served daily tape.

vs 50-day
The average close across 50 sessions. Trading at or below it describes price location versus the recent trend; it is not evidence that buyers will defend the line.

Bollinger
A 20-session volatility envelope. A lower-band pierce describes an unusually low price relative to that recent distribution; it does not guarantee mean reversion. The band re-forms around the what-if price.

VWAP 20
A 20-session rolling VWAP approximated from daily typical price and volume, not an intraday session anchor. Being below it is a price-location descriptor, not a forecast.

RVol
Volume so far today, projected to a full session, against this name's own average over the last 20 sessions. Above about 1.5x is unusually active for this name and below about 0.7x unusually quiet; heavy volume says a lot of shares changed hands, never which way the next move goes. A hypothetical price cannot create volume, so this tile holds steady as the slider moves.
